- Abstract : By progressively increasing backbone stiffness for chains between two impenetrable surfaces, we probe the isotropic-to-nematic phase transition for semiflexible polymers in simulations. Abstract : Semiflexible polymers undergo a weakly first order isotropic-to-nematic (IN) phase transition when the volume fraction ϕ is high enough that random alignment of the backbone segments is no longer viable. For semiflexible chains, the critical volume fraction ϕ c is governed by the backbone stiffness N p . To locate the IN phase transition, we perform molecular dynamics (MD) simulations of bead-spring chains confined between two impenetrable parallel surfaces. We use the impenetrable surfaces to induce nematic–isotropic interfaces for semiflexible chains in the isotropic phase. By progressively increasing the backbone stiffness N p, we observe the propagation of surface-induced nematic order above a critical stiffness N cp for a given ϕ . Using the simulation results N cp( ϕ ), we construct the IN phase boundry in the ϕ – N p plane, from which the scaling relation between ϕ c and N p is obtained. For semiflexible chains with N p ≤ 5.78, our results suggest ϕ c ∼ N p −1, consistent with prediction by Khokhlov and Semenov. For chains with N p ≥ 5.78, we observe a new scaling regime in which ϕ c ∼ N p −2/3 .
